Skip to content

Commit

Permalink
Fix compatibility with django CMS 3.5
Browse files Browse the repository at this point in the history
  • Loading branch information
yakky committed Feb 20, 2018
1 parent e216166 commit 0a1fe17
Show file tree
Hide file tree
Showing 2 changed files with 11 additions and 9 deletions.
4 changes: 3 additions & 1 deletion aldryn_apphooks_config/tests/test_config.py
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@

from cms import api
from cms.apphook_pool import apphook_pool
from cms.utils import get_cms_setting
from cms.utils.conf import get_cms_setting
from django.conf import settings
from django.core.urlresolvers import reverse
from django.http import SimpleCookie
Expand All @@ -28,6 +28,8 @@ def setUp(self):
self.language = settings.LANGUAGES[0][0]
self.root_page = api.create_page(
'root page', self.template, self.language, published=True)
if hasattr(self.root_page, 'set_as_homepage'):
self.root_page.set_as_homepage()

self.ns_app_1 = ExampleConfig.objects.create(namespace='app1')
self.ns_app_1.app_data.config.property = 'app1_property'
Expand Down
16 changes: 8 additions & 8 deletions aldryn_apphooks_config/tests/utils/example/cms_apps.py
Original file line number Diff line number Diff line change
Expand Up @@ -9,16 +9,16 @@
from .views import ArticleDetail, ArticleList


@apphook_pool.register
class ExampleApp(CMSConfigApp):
name = 'Example'
urls = [
[
url(r'^$', ArticleList.as_view(), name='example_list'),
url(r'^(?P<slug>[\w_-]+)/$', ArticleDetail.as_view(), name='example_detail'),
]
]
app_name = 'example'
app_config = ExampleConfig


apphook_pool.register(ExampleApp)
def get_urls(self, page=None, language=None, **kwargs):
return [
[
url(r'^$', ArticleList.as_view(), name='example_list'),
url(r'^(?P<slug>[\w_-]+)/$', ArticleDetail.as_view(), name='example_detail'),
]
]

0 comments on commit 0a1fe17

Please sign in to comment.